Neon gobies or you could try 2 yashia haze gobies if they are put in simultaneously. Most marine fish are aggressive towards same sex species of their class. SH

Yellow clown goby 1.5inc, best kept in groups of several specimens Citron clown goby 2.7inc, best kept in groups of several specimens Sorry forgot to add the Citron & Yellow clown goby both host Acropora coral in the wild. I believe this coral is not essential
